主控项目和性能的区别

主控项目和性能的区别

主控项目与性能的核心区别在于:控制层级不同、目标导向不同、应用场景不同、资源分配方式不同。 其中控制层级不同是最本质的差异——主控项目强调对整体流程的绝对掌控权,通常由单一决策中心统筹所有子模块;而性能优化更关注系统在特定指标上的表现提升,允许分布式决策。以智能驾驶系统为例,主控项目需要中央处理器统一协调感知、决策、执行模块,任何子系统的独立行动都可能导致灾难性后果;而性能优化则可以分模块进行,比如单独提升图像识别算法的帧率或缩短制动响应时间,这些局部改进最终汇集成整体性能提升。


一、概念本质与架构差异

主控项目(Master Control Project)的本质是建立中央集权式的管理架构。在航天器研发中,主控系统需要实时监控十万余个传感器数据,任何子系统异常都必须由中央计算机触发预设的故障树分析流程。这种架构要求所有子模块采用严格的时间同步机制,例如NASA深空探测器的容错计算机系统,主备机切换时延必须控制在3纳秒以内。与之形成鲜明对比的是性能优化项目,如电商平台的秒杀系统,可以通过CDN加速、读写分离、缓存预热等多种技术路径并行探索,各团队只需确保最终QPS(每秒查询率)达到预设目标即可。

从系统拓扑结构来看,主控项目通常呈现星型网络拓扑,所有节点与中心节点直连。现代核电站的数字化控制系统(DCS)就是典型代表,其主控室的操作指令会同时下发到反应堆压力控制、蒸汽发生器、安全壳隔离等200多个子系统。而性能优化项目更倾向于网状拓扑,例如云计算平台的自动扩缩容系统,每个区域的负载均衡器都可以根据本地流量情况独立决策是否触发扩容,只需定期向监控中心同步状态数据。


二、决策机制与响应时效

主控项目的决策流程具有强实时性要求。高铁列车的ATP(自动列车保护)系统就是典型案例,当检测到前方轨道占用时,从传感器采集到制动指令下发必须在300毫秒内完成,这个过程中不允许存在任何民主决策或投票机制。系统会预先设定数百种紧急工况的处置预案,例如日本新干线采用的"故障-安全"原则,任何信号异常都会立即触发最保守的制动策略。这种刚性决策机制虽然损失了灵活性,但确保了关键系统的绝对可靠性。

性能优化则更倾向于渐进式改进策略。以数据库调优为例,DBA可能会先通过A/B测试对比索引优化与查询重构的效果,再根据TPC-C基准测试结果选择最佳方案。某跨国银行的支付系统优化案例显示,他们用三个月时间逐步将事务处理延迟从850ms降至120ms,期间尝试了包括WAL日志压缩、B+树节点大小调整等17种技术方案。这种试错机制在非关键业务系统中能有效平衡风险与收益,但显然不适用于核反应堆控制这类场景。


三、资源分配与成本结构

主控项目的资源分配呈现明显的金字塔特征。空客A380航电系统开发时,主飞控计算机(FCP)的研发预算占到整个航电系统的43%,而其他子系统如气象雷达、TCAS防撞系统等则共享剩余资源。这种分配方式源于主控系统的不可替代性——即便最先进的多模式雷达失效,飞行员仍能依靠目视规则降落;但若主飞控计算机宕机,550吨的庞然大物将立即失去所有控制面作动能力。因此主控项目通常会采用N-version programming等昂贵的设计方法,即用三种不同团队独立开发的算法进行交叉验证。

性能优化项目的资源分配则遵循边际效益原则。某视频流媒体平台的案例显示,当视频加载时间从5秒优化到2秒时,用户留存率提升11%;继续优化到1秒时,留存率仅再提升2.3%。因此其技术团队将90%的CDN预算用于解决初始缓冲问题,而非无限制追求零卡顿。这种经济学思维在互联网产品优化中非常普遍,与主控项目"不计成本保核心"的理念形成鲜明对比。


四、风险控制与容错机制

主控项目的容错设计遵循"单点失效"原则。波音787梦想客机的电气系统采用分布式架构,但主控断路器仍然设计为机械物理联动装置——当任何子系统检测到短路故障时,不仅会发送数字信号给主控计算机,还会直接触发机械脱扣装置。这种"数字+模拟"的双重保护机制,确保即使在完全断电的情况下也能切断危险电源。主控系统的故障树分析(FTA)通常会设定5-6级防护措施,例如航天器发射中止系统就包含FPGA硬件逻辑、软件判断、地面遥控三道独立关断链路。

性能优化则采用完全不同的降级策略。当微博面临突发流量冲击时,会自动关闭"可能认识的人"等非核心功能,确保点赞、转发等基本操作可用。这种"功能降级"模式本质上是将系统资源重新分配给关键路径,与主控项目"全有或全无"的运行模式截然不同。值得注意的

相关问答FAQs:

主控项目是什么,它在项目管理中扮演什么角色?
主控项目通常指的是在项目管理过程中,负责监督和控制项目的核心要素。这些要素包括时间、成本、范围和质量等。主控项目确保各个环节协调一致,促使项目按计划进行,达到预期的目标。

性能在项目管理中是如何被定义和衡量的?
性能在项目管理中通常指的是项目在执行过程中达到的效果和效率。这包括按时完成任务、预算控制、资源利用率和客户满意度等指标。衡量性能的方法可以通过关键绩效指标(KPI)来实现,这些指标帮助项目经理评估项目的成功程度。

如何有效地管理主控项目与性能之间的关系?
有效管理主控项目与性能之间的关系需要建立清晰的沟通渠道和监控机制。项目经理可以定期召开团队会议,评估当前的项目进展与预定性能目标的差距。此外,使用项目管理软件来跟踪项目的各个方面,也是实现有效管理的重要手段。这样可以及时调整策略,确保项目的顺利进行。

文章包含AI辅助创作:主控项目和性能的区别,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/3909341

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部